Teacher of Computer Science job summary

Join our team of enthusiastic professionals and enjoy working in a supportive and progressive environment.Set in 60 acres of rural Hertfordshire with close links to the M1 and M25, Parmiter’s prides itself on its traditional values and family ethos. Computer Science is thriving at Parmiter's and this is an exciting opportunity for an enthusiastic teacher to join the department. You will have a passion for your subject and the skills to engage students across the age and ability range. Students benefit from dedicated curriculum time in all year groups and a strong team of specialist teachers with a passion for Computer Science. We have an ever increasing demand at GCSE and A level and our students consistently achieve excellent outcomes with many going on to study the subject at university. Our students enthusiastically involve themselves in a wide range of subject related enrichment and extracurricular opportunities (including the Year 7 Homebrew club!).

The Good Schools Guide describes Parmiter's as "purposeful, friendly, with an inclusive feel and a sense of both history and progressiveness".

Parmiter's School relocated to the current 60 acre rural Hertfordshire site from London's East End in 1977.  The school enjoys a good reputation for traditional values and academic achievement whilst maintaining a true family feel among staff and students.  

Experienced teachers, newly qualified colleagues and support staff benefit from a supportive leadership team who focus on CPD and well-being as a priority.  

Parmiter's is part of the Watford Partnership for Teacher Training and takes the lead on Initial Teacher Training.  A number of existing teachers are accredited with being Specialist Leaders of Education. 

The school is consistently over subscribed for Year 7 and Sixth Form entry.  Children of staff are a priority for admission.
